Book excerpt: The systems analysis theory of aircraft handling qualities is applied to the task of closed-loop compensatory roll tracking by ailerons alone, and exploratory experiments in a fixed-based simulator are used to verify and refine the theory. The analysis refines and extends the earlier theory of McRuer and Ashkenas, shows the dominant role of the basic spiral roll mode closure in determining the Dutch roll mode interactions, and describes the implications of these interactions on closed-loop tracking performance, pilot-adopted equalization, and probable handling qualities ratings. The key theoretical parameters evolved are: dominant closed-loop spiral roll mode frequency and damping ratio; average Dutch roll frequency; Dutch roll frequency ratio; uncompensated closed-loop Dutch roll damping ratio; and Dutch roll phase dip. The simulator results corroborated the theory and give specific values for the variation in ratings and performance with these parameters. Certain observations of nonsteady pilot behavior, interaction between input cut-off frequencies and Dutch roll dynamics, effects of other tasks such as step-aileron rolls using ailerons plus rudder, and extrapolation of single-loop results to the multiloop flight situation are discussed.

Available in PDF, EPUB and Kindle. Book excerpt: The report uses as a point of departure the concept that control of bank angle is the primary piloting task in maintaining or changing heading. Regulation of the bank angle to maintain heading is a close-loop tracking task in which the pilot applies aileron control as a function of observed bank angle error. For large heading changes, the steady-state bank angle consistent with available or desired load factor is attained in an open-loop fashion; it is then regulated in a closed-loop fashion throughout the remainder of the turn. For the transient entry and exit from the turn, the pilot is not concerned with bank angle per se, but rather with attaining a mentally commanded bank angle with tolerable accuracy in a reasonable time, and with an easily learned and comfortable program of aileron movements.

Available in PDF, EPUB and Kindle. Book excerpt: The hover analysis considers pilot attitude and position control tasks in the presence of horizontal gusts. The effects of each of the stability derivatives on the difficulty of the control tasks and on the closed-loop gust responses are determined. It is clearly shown that the handling qualities studies of control sensitivity and angular damping must consider the influences of M sub u (or L sub v) and should include gust inputs. These conclusions are substantiated by previous variable-stability-helicopter experiments. The effects of vehicle size and geometry are investigated by several approaches. The key result of increasing size is found to be a reduction in M sub u and L sub v which can, in turn, lower the requirements for control power and damping. The handling qualities during transition of two vehicles, a tilt duct and a tilt wing, which were previously tested on a simulator are analyzed. It is shown that both trim control and perturbations about the trim conditions must be considered. In fact, part of the increased difficulty in landing transitions, in comparison with takeoff transitions, is due to more difficult trim control; the much more stringent position control requirements in landing are also a contributing factor.

Book excerpt: Stability and Control of Airplanes and Helicopters deals with aircraft flying qualities that determine the stability and control of airplanes and helicopters. It includes problems based on real aircraft, selected to represent the gamut from simple to complicated, and from conventional utility designs to futuristic research types. Many of these problems involve comparison of theory and experiment to demonstrate their mutual relationship. Comprised of 25 chapters, this book begins with a discussion on the aerodynamics of the component parts related to the lift and moment characteristics of an airplane, including wings and associated accessories; bodies such as fuselages, nacelles, and tip tanks; and control surfaces. The reader is then introduced to some mathematical techniques for linear differential equations; steady flight at different speeds; and stick force and control-free stability. Subsequent chapters focus on flaps and high-lift devices; power and compressibility effects; and the manner in which the aircraft responds to the application of control. Aeroelasticity and longitudinal equations of motion are also examined. This monograph is intended for undergraduate and graduate students taking modern engineering courses.
